How To Convert Cups To Tablespoons?
There are 16 tablespoons in a cup. This means that there are 4 tablespoons per 1/4 cup, 8 tablespoons per 1/2 cup, and 12 tablespoons per 3/4 cup. To convert cups to tablespoons, simply multiply the number of cups by 16. For example, 2 cups are equal to 32 tablespoons.
